Not so sweet: India may need to import sugar as planting wanes
Reuters was first to report that India’s sugar output this crop year, hit by weak rains, is set to lag consumption for the first time in seven years, and lower plantings may even force the world’s No.2 producer to import in the following year. Guggenheim oil and gas bankers leave for Moelis after mega-deal miss -sources
Reuters was first to report that Six U.S. oil and gas bankers who missed out on a wave of mega deals in the oil patch after leaving mergers and acquisitions powerhouse Citigroup (C.N) last year to join smaller firm Guggenheim Securities are now decamping to Moelis & Co (MC.N).
